Prospero Teaching are working in partnership with an established alternative provision near Farnborough, supporting young people aged 7-16 with Autism and associated complex needs. Due to the nature of the setting, we are seeking only highly experienced SEN Teaching Assistants with a proven background in specialist or alternative provision environments.

This role is not suitable for newly qualified or entry-level TAs.

Essential Experience & Skills

  • Substantial, hands-on experience supporting children or young people with Autism and complex additional needs
  • Previous experience in alternative provision, SEN schools, PRUs, or specialist settings
  • A strong track record of managing challenging behaviour using calm, consistent, and trauma-informed approaches
  • The ability to work confidently with students who require high levels of patience, structure, and emotional regulation support
  • Excellent teamwork skills and the confidence to work independently when required
  • A reflective and resilient mindset, with a clear understanding of progress measured in small but meaningful steps
